Esplora il potenziale rivoluzionario delle Capsule Networks nell’Intelligenza Artificiale: rappresentazione gerarchica, routing dinamico e vantaggi chiave.
Capsule Networks: La Rivoluzione nell’Intelligenza Artificiale
Introduzione
Le Capsule Networks stanno emergendo come una tecnologia innovativa nell’ambito dell’Intelligenza Artificiale (AI), promettendo di superare alcune limitazioni dei tradizionali modelli neurale profondi. Questo articolo esplorerà in dettaglio cosa sono le Capsule Networks, come funzionano e quale potenziale rivoluzionario offrono nel campo dell’AI.
Cosa sono le Capsule Networks?
Le Capsule Networks sono una tipologia di reti neurali sviluppate per migliorare la capacità delle reti neurali convenzionali nel riconoscimento di pattern gerarchici complessi. A differenza delle reti neurali tradizionali, le Capsule Networks sono progettate per catturare le relazioni spaziali tra le features dei dati, consentendo una migliore rappresentazione delle caratteristiche soggettive dei dati.
Caratteristiche principali delle Capsule Networks:
– Rappresentazione gerarchica delle features.
– Capacità di catturare relazioni spaziali.
– Maggiore robustezza ai piccoli cambiamenti nelle immagini.
Come funzionano le Capsule Networks?
Le Capsule Networks sono composte da capsule, unità di base che rappresentano specifiche caratteristiche di un oggetto. Ogni capsula è in grado di memorizzare informazioni su orientamento, dimensione, colore, posizione, ecc. Le Capsule Networks utilizzano meccanismi di routing dinamico per determinare quali capsule dovrebbero essere attivate per rappresentare correttamente un’istanza di un oggetto.
Meccanismo di routing dinamico:
– Assegna pesi alle relazioni tra capsule.
– Determina l’importanza delle varie capsule per una data istanza.
Applicazioni delle Capsule Networks
Le Capsule Networks hanno il potenziale per essere impiegate in una vasta gamma di applicazioni nell’ambito dell’Intelligenza Artificiale, inclusi:
– Riconoscimento di immagini e oggetti.
– Analisi medica.
– Trattamento del linguaggio naturale.
Vantaggi delle Capsule Networks
Le Capsule Networks offrono diversi vantaggi rispetto alle reti neurali tradizionali, tra cui:
– Maggiore interpretabilità delle predizioni.
– Maggiore robustezza ai falsi positivi.
– Maggiore capacità di generalizzazione.
Tabella comparativa:
| Vantaggi | Capsule Networks | Reti Neurali Tradizionali |
|———-|——————|—————————|
| Interpretabilità | ✓ | X |
| Robustezza | ✓ | X |
| Generalizzazione | ✓ | X |
La prospettiva futura delle Capsule Networks
Le Capsule Networks rappresentano senza dubbio una direzione promettente nell’Intelligenza Artificiale, con il potenziale per rivoluzionare molti settori. La continua ricerca e lo sviluppo nella sfera delle Capsule Networks potrebbero portare a progressi significativi nel campo dell’AI e oltre.
Riflessioni finali
In conclusione, le Capsule Networks sono una tecnologia stimolante e innovativa che potrebbe ridefinire il modo in cui concepiamo e utilizziamo le reti neurali nell’Intelligenza Artificiale. Con la loro capacità di catturare relazioni spaziali complesse e di migliorare l’interpretabilità dei modelli, le Capsule Networks offrono un’opportunità unica per spingere i confini dell’AI e aprire nuove prospettive di ricerca e applicazione.
In un panorama sempre più competitivo e complesso nell’ambito dell’Intelligenza Artificiale, le Capsule Networks potrebbero rivelarsi la chiave per affrontare sfide cruciali e realizzare scopi ambiziosi. Siamo solo all’inizio di questa emozionante avventura nell’AI, e le Capsule Networks sono certamente un tassello fondamentale di questo straordinario puzzle tecnologico che stiamo costruendo.